Introduction
In this unit you will be introduced to the regulatory environment in which applied science enterprises operate. In particular, you will explore the regulatory challenges of product safety, biosecurity and environment protection, as well as business practices inherent in product development, manufacture and commercialisation. You will gain familiarity with various bodies (including local, state and federal government) that regulate applied science enterprises, learn how various tools including Australian and international standards support regulatory compliance by business, and apply your knowledge to explore questions of compliance in work-based scenarios.

Learning Outcomes
- Describe the regulatory and stakeholder framework in which applied science enterprises operate
- Apply tools and frameworks to navigate the regulatory challenges faced by applied science enterprises
- Analyse potential ethical, environmental and economic risks associated with non-compliance in the context of applied science industry
